Insurance Commission Issues Guidelines for Admissibility of Investments by Insurance Companies in Infrastructure Projects

04 June 2019 by Asia law

The Insurance Commission, through Circular Letter No. 2018-74 dated 28 December 2018 (Circular Letter), issued the guidelines for admissibility of investments in infrastructure projects, thereby encouraging insurance and professional reinsurance companies to invest in infrastructure projects under the Philippine Development Plan (PDP) for 2017 to 2022.

Philippine Competition Commission Adjusts Thresholds for Mandatory Notification of M&A Transactions

04 June 2019 by Asia law

On 21 February 2019, the Philippine Competition Commission (PCC) issued Resolution No. 03-2019 (CR 3-19) increasing the thresholds for mandatory notification of M&A transactions (i) from PhP5 billion to PhP5.6 billion for the size of person test, and (ii) from PhP2 billion to PhP2.2 billion for the size of transaction test.
